Requirements

  • Enterprise-level experience with modern Java, its core libraries, and open-source frameworks
  • Hands-on experience with software development, enterprise architecture, and directing technical teams
  • Familiarity with microservice architectures, monitoring tools, databases, and containerization
  • Ability to think strategically and relate architectural recommendations to business needs and client culture.
  • Extensive knowledge and application of Design Patterns
  • Ability to communicate technical solutions with technical and non-technical stakeholders
  • Experience assessing the performance of software systems and implementing tools used to optimize performance
  • Experience with Agentic AI development- Developing agents and developing with agents
  • Experience with a Varied AI Toolset- Claude code, CodeX, Opencode, OpenClaude

Nice To Haves

  • Preferred experience with AI orchestration
  • Familiarity with tools such as LangChain, vector databases, and prompt engineering techniques
  • Knowledge of data engineering tools (Spark, Kafka, Databricks, Snowflake)
  • AI/ML certifications or cloud certifications (e.g., AWS Certified Machine Learning, Azure AI Engineer)
  • Experience with Legacy Systems and Architectures including SaaS
